New York. . . Monday last being the day of St. Patrick,
tutelar Saint of Ireland, was ushered in at the dawn with
fifes and drums, which produced a very agreeable harmony
before the doors of many gentlemen of that station and
others.  Many of them assembled and spent a joyous tho'
orderly evening, at the house of Mr. Bardin, in this city. .
.
